Young,

In the past, I have had a close association with IOMEGA. They have a top-notch outside sales force that is responsible for only calling on Fortune 500 accounts. Also, the group they have had (I assume they are still the same group) with offices in Virginia is dedicated 100% to Federal sales. If you have had any experience with the Feds, it takes quite a long time to get the product spec'd into contracts. But, again, the folks IOMEGA has in their Federal sales group is about the best you will find.

Regarding the corporate sales issue...It was always IOMEGA's strategy to first capture the retail market with the Zip and have the outside sales force concentrate on the high end ditto drives and Jaz products. They figured that Zip would take off in a number of accounts via word of mouth, advertising, etc. Having a high paid outside sales force concentrating on Zip sales to Fortune Accounts is not justifiable.

Also, the OEM sales group is very aggressive and, as you can see, very active.

Finally, having known many Compaq Account Managers in my time, they will not be pushing a whole lot of LS 120s...There first, foremost, primary and only concern is Compaq equipment...
